Rating a stock in CAPS consists of three components:

Your call - Will this stock outperform or underperform the S&P 500? Successful picks are measured in terms of whether or not you were correct and by how many percentage points.

Your time frame - A guideline for other players to see whether your thinking is short or long-term. Time frame is also used to calculate the stock rating, but is not used in the scoring of your pick.

Your pitch - Here's your chance to offer more detailed thoughts, analysis, concerns, or the rationale behind your call. The pitch is optional and may be added later.

Each time you rate a stock, CAPS updates the community intelligence for the company, which may or may not change its CAPS rating. For more information, visit the Help tab at the top of the page.

Avatar tjordan42 (57.98) Submitted: 4/29/08 1:05 AM : Outperform Start Price: $10.04 MNI Score: -9.96

Cash Flow and Assets are valuable.... either Florida or California rebounds bring this solid operator back big time, or the Board (heavily weighted with McClatchy family) finds a strong buyer that pays a significant premium above today's price.
Look for 1 or both in the next yr.
